Transaction 104b15816ce390150d3430c8f898f4f803fdf62f02760c58c612caf29efbfe89
1 Input
2 Outputs
- 104b15816ce390150d3430c8f898f4f803fdf62f02760c58c612caf29efbfe89:0
- 104b15816ce390150d3430c8f898f4f803fdf62f02760c58c612caf29efbfe89:1
value 263322
address n3FnTLxU7xrRkXTezhTzPfoQmzUuUJy7Ss
value 609774
address mk2icnbNxDsMrVurdLPWtJzkRWCGhSeJcx